How do you play the card game Pfeffer?

Players bid, starting with the player to the left of the dealer and continuing clockwise. Players may pass or bid a number from one to five, "little pepper" or "big pepper." Bidding continues for as many rounds as necessary until three players have passed. "Little pepper" is a bid of six, with normal stakes.

What German card game is similar to Euchre?

Juckerspiel, also known as Jucker or Juckern, is a card game that was popular in the Alsace region. It is believed to be the ancestor of Euchre and may have given its name to the playing card known as the Joker.

What is different about the piquet deck?

Piquet is played with a 32-card pack, normally referred to as a piquet pack or piquet deck. The pack comprises the 7s through to 10s, the face cards, and the aces in each suit, and can be created by removing all 2–6 values from a 52-card poker pack.

Is there a card game called piquet?

Piquet, or P. K., is a historic trick taking game for two players. Piquet requires a 32 playing card deck, with 7s (low) to Aces (high). The objective of Piquet is to win points through sets, sequences, and winning tricks.

What is the 3 player card game in German?

Skat (German pronunciation: [ˈskaːt]), historically Scat, is a three-player trick-taking card game of the Ace-Ten family, devised around 1810 in Altenburg in the Duchy of Saxe-Gotha-Altenburg.

What is Europe's oldest card game?

Karniffel was a descendant of the original Karnöffel, which itself originated in Bavaria in the first quarter of the 15th century and is thus the oldest identifiable European card game in the history of playing cards with a continuous tradition of play down to the present day.

Is Euchre a German card game?

Euchre has been played in North America since the early 19th century. It originated in Alsace as "Juckerspiel" and was carried to the New World by German-speaking immigrants. Some of the game's other terms also come from German.

What is Bonko card game?

Bunco (also spelled bunko or bonko) is a dice game generally played with twelve or more players, divided into groups of four, trying to score points while taking turns rolling three dice in a series of six rounds. A bunco is achieved when a person rolls three-of-a-kind and all three numbers match the round number.

What is a card game called Omaha?

Omaha hold 'em (also known as Omaha holdem or simply Omaha) is a community card poker game similar to Texas hold 'em, where each player is dealt four cards and must make their best hand using exactly two of them, plus exactly three of the five community cards.
